Boolovské funkcie, Boolovská funkcia jednej premennej, Boolovská funkcia dvoch premenných :)

Vytvorené: 04. 08. 2023 Tlačiť

Boolovské funkcie sú také funkcie, pri ktorých závislé aj nezávislé premenné môžu nadobúdať len hodnoty  0 alebo 1.

Vo všeobecnosti zápis tejto funkcie môže mať tvar: Y = f (A, B ,C, ...)

Kde:

  • A, B, C, ... sú nezávislé premenné (vstupné veličiny)
  • Y je závislá premenná (funkčná hodnota).

Funkciu s n nezávisle premennými možno určiť pre všetky možné kombinácie hodnôt n premenných, t.j. pre N = 2n. Táto funkcia sa nazýva úplne zadaná.

Existujú ešte neúplne zadané funkcie, také, ktoré nie sú definované vo všetkých  bodoch definičného oboru. Býva to vtedy, ak niektoré kombinácie vstupných veličín neexistujú fyzikálne, alebo pri niektorých kombináciách nám nezáleží na hodnote výstupu.

Pre n premenných existuje maximálne 2N logických funkcií. 

 

Príklad:  Máme 2 nezávislé premenné t.j. n=2.

Pre  2 nezávislé premenné môžeme určiť N možných kombinácií hodnôt N = 2n, t.j. N = 22 = 4.

Pre 2 nezávislé premenné môžeme teda určiť 4 možné kombinácie hodnôt a existuje pre ne maximálne 2N logických funkcií, t.j. 24 = 16 logických funkcií.

 

Boolovská funkcia jednej premennej

Pre n = 1 je boolovská funkcia Y = f (A) definovaná pre N = 21 = 2 kombinácií hodnôt A. Týchto funkcií môže byť 22 = 4.   Všetky možné funkcie sú uvedené v nasledujúcej tabuľke:

A
..
Y1
.
Y2
.
Y3
.
Y4
0
 
0
 
0
 
1
 
1
1
 
0
 
1
 
0
 
1

Funkcie:

  • Y1 = 0 a Y4 = 1 => konštantné funkcie,
  • Y2 = A => opakovaná funkcia,
  • Y3 => je funkcia negácie.

 

Boolovská funkcia dvoch premenných

Pre n = 2 je boolovská funkcia Y = f (A, B) definovaná pre N = 22 =  4 kombinácií hodnôt A, B. Týchto funkcií môže byť 24 = 16. Všetky možné funkcie sú uvedené v nasledujúcej tabuľke:

A
.
B
..
Y1
.
Y2
.
Y3
.
Y4
.
Y5
.
Y6
.
Y7
.
Y8
.
Y9
.
Y10
.
Y11
.
Y12
.
Y13
.
Y14
.
Y15
.
Y16
0
 
0
 
0
 
0
 
0
 
0
 
0
 
0
 
0
 
0
 
1
 
1
 
1
 
1
 
1
 
1
 
1
 
1
0
 
1
 
0
 
0
 
0
 
0
 
1
 
1
 
1
 
1
 
0
 
0
 
0
 
0
 
1
 
1
 
1
 
1
1
 
0
 
0
 
0
 
1
 
1
 
0
 
0
 
1
 
1
 
0
 
0
 
1
 
1
 
0
 
0
 
1
 
1
1
 
1
 
0
 
1
 
0
 
1
 
0
 
1
 
0
 
1
 
0
 
1
 
0
 
1
 
0
 
1
 
0
 
1

Funkcie:

  • Y8 => logický súčet (OR),
  • Y2 => logický súčin (AND),
  • Y15 => negácia logického súčinu (NOT(AND)=NAND).
Hodnotenie užitočnosti článku:


    Umela inteligencia Novy narodopis Teoria poezie 3D-tlac Arduino Nove rekordy Prudove chranice Robotika Priemysel 4.0 Dejiny Slovenska do roku 1945 ang_znacky_fluidsim LOGOSoftComfort Novinky Historia elektromobilov Free e-kurzy Elektrina pre ZŠ Druhá svetová vojna Cvičebnice O troch pilieroch EP je spat Prehlad Fyzika Prehlad Informatika Ako sa učiť a ako učiť Dejiny sveta

     

    · Simulácie z fyziky 
    · O Slovensku po slovensky 
    · Slovenské kroje
    · Kurz národopisu
    · Diela maliarov
    · Kontrolné otázky, Domáce úlohy, E-testy - Priemysel
    · Odborné obrázkové slovníky
    · Poradňa žiadaného učiteľa
    · Rýchlokurz Angličtiny
    . Rozprávky (v mp3)
    · PREHĽADY (PRIBUDLO, ČO JE NOVÉ?)
    Seriály:
    · História sveta (1÷6)
    · História Slovenska (1÷5)
    · História módy (1÷5).

                                       
    Členstvo na portáli
    Mám účet a chcem sa prihlásiť Prihlásiť sa
    Nemám účet, ale chcel by som ho získať Registrovať sa
    Poznámka pre autora

    Ak ste na stránke našli chybu, dajte nám vedieť


    Copyright © 2013-2024 Wesline, s.r.o. Všetky práva vyhradené. Mapa stránky ako tabuľka | Kurzy | Prehľady